Finding the right harness for your Shih Tzu can be a game-changer. These little guys are prone to tracheal collapse, so collars can be risky. A good harness distributes pressure evenly, making walks safer and more enjoyable for both of you. Buying Guide

Choosing the right harness for your Shih Tzu involves more than just picking a pretty color. Here are a few key things to consider:

  • Size and Fit: This is the most crucial factor. Measure your Shih Tzu’s chest and neck girth carefully and compare it to the harness’s size chart. A snug but not too tight fit is ideal. You should be able to slip two fingers comfortably under the straps.
  • Material: Look for soft, breathable materials like mesh or padded nylon. These will help prevent chafing and keep your dog comfortable, especially in warm weather.
  • Design: Step-in harnesses are generally easier to put on and take off, while over-the-head harnesses may offer a more secure fit. Consider your dog’s temperament and preferences when choosing a design.
  • Leash Attachment: Front-clip harnesses can help discourage pulling, while back-clip harnesses are better for relaxed walks. Some harnesses offer both options.
  • Safety Features: Reflective stitching or strips can enhance visibility during nighttime walks.
  • Durability: If you have an active Shih Tzu or plan to use the harness frequently, look for one made from durable materials with reinforced stitching.

FAQs

Q: What is the best type of harness for a Shih Tzu?

A: The best type is a soft, comfortable harness that distributes pressure evenly, preventing strain on their delicate trachea. Step-in harnesses are often a good choice for ease of use.

Q: How do I measure my Shih Tzu for a harness?

A: Use a soft measuring tape to measure your dog’s chest girth (around the widest part of their chest) and neck girth (around their neck where a collar would sit). Compare these measurements to the harness’s size chart.

Q: Are harnesses better than collars for Shih Tzus?

A: Yes, harnesses are generally better because they reduce the risk of tracheal collapse, a common issue in Shih Tzus. They distribute pressure across the chest rather than the neck.

Q: How tight should a dog harness be?

A: A harness should be snug enough that it doesn’t slide around, but not so tight that it restricts movement or breathing. You should be able to fit two fingers comfortably under the straps.
